Cycling routes from Santa Comba Dao

Santa Comba Dão is a town located in the Centro (PT) region of Portugal. As a cyclist, you can expect a mix of road and gravel cycling routes in this area. The town is surrounded by beautiful countryside, offering scenic views and peaceful cycling experiences. A well-known attraction for cyclists near Santa Comba Dão is the Ecopista do Dão, a converted railway line that provides a smooth and enjoyable cycling path through stunning landscapes. Overall, Santa Comba Dão is a great destination for cyclists looking for scenic routes and a relaxed cycling atmosphere.

Ride through picturesque villages and breathtaking viewpoints

road
136 km
2910 m
Tough

Embark on a road cycling adventure in and around Santa Comba Dão, exploring the stunning natural landscapes and charming rural villages. This route takes you through Pinheiro de Ázere, Mouronho, Mirante Doutor António Luís Gonçalves, Góis, Trevim, Chiqueiro, Miradouro da Cruz, Miradouro de Gevim, Lousã, Foz de Arouce, Emidio da Silva, Moita, and ends with an amazing view from Miradouro do Outeirinho. Take in the beauty of the picturesque countryside as you conquer a total distance of 136 km and a challenging ascent of 2910 meters.

Embark on a challenging ride to the scenic town of Carregal do Sal

road
117 km
2672 m
Tough

Experience a challenging cycling adventure from Santa Comba Dão to Carregal do Sal. This route boasts a total ascent of 2672 meters, making it suitable for well-trained amateurs seeking a more demanding ride. Covering a distance of 117 kilometers, this loop provides a thrilling and memorable cycling experience. Along the way, encounter scenic highlights such as Miradouro do Penedo C'Abana, Vila Nova de Oliveirinha, Penedo da Saudade, Vide, Tojo, Moura da Serra, Espariz, and Pinheiro de Ázere. Each highlight offers unique attractions, including beautiful viewpoints, historical sites, and charming villages.
